Today Eddie Kaye and his wife Mika and brother Andre stopped by for tea.
Ed owns 2 English schools in Taiwan. We talked about Tai Chi and AI and art and, of course, tea.
I got some great compliments on my tea making abilities ( gongfucha ) which is really something coming from people who live in Taiwan. Taiwan is home to a lot of the world's greatest, cleanest teas.
It was later in the day, so I just kept it simple with Taiwanese Baozhong. I'm really learning to get something special from the tea using the cast iron tetsubin I recently picked up. It's totally different mechanics with some extra steps, but I'm slowly smoothing out the process. The tea comes out even better than with an electric kettle 💚🍵

The latest and last addition to my altar at the tea house is ​Ksitigarbha or Jizo ( Japan ).
Ksitigarbha is a Bodhisattva who has taken on the task of emptying out all the suffering from hell.
A conversation with Gemini some months back got me thinking about how Dale Cooper could be considered a version of ​Ksitigarbha traveling through the Black Lodge to get to Laura Palmer.
I'm hoping to consult ​Ksitigarbha when, from time to time, I'm stuck in my own personal hells of depression and loneliness.
From Gemini:
"Beyond the scriptures, Jizo represents the idea that compassion does not require perfect conditions or deep esoteric knowledge to be effective. He serves as a reminder that care is possible even in "messy" or difficult situations."
